文件系统是操作系统中一个重要的组成部分,它负责管理系统中数据的存储、组织和检索方式。通过文件系统,用户可以有效地创建、读取和修改文件,同时确保文件的安全性和完整性。不同的文件系统在设计上各具特色,因此适用的场景也不同。本文将深入探讨文件系统的不同类型,帮助读者更好地理解文件系统的功能及应用。

常见的文件系统类型包括FAT、NTFS、EXT、HFS等。FAT(文件分配表)是早期的一种文件系统,主要应用于小型设备及早期的Windows操作系统。尽管FAT具有与多种操作系统良好的兼容性,但它在数据安全性和存储效率方面相对欠缺。与之相比,NTFS(新技术文件系统)是现代Windows系统中的主流文件系统,提供了更强的数据保护、文件加密以及更大的存储容量支持,适合大规模数据管理。
EXT系列文件系统则广泛应用于Linux环境。EXT4是当前使用最广泛的版本,支持最大的文件大小和更高的性能表现。相较于FAT和NTFS,EXT4在处理大文件和高并发操作时表现优异,尤其适合服务器和数据中心的应用。而HFS(苹果文件系统)则是苹果电脑上的主流文件系统,特别优化了Mac OS X的操作,支持高效的文件管理和数据恢复功能。
除了上述常见文件系统,还有一些专用的文件系统。例如,ZFS和Btrfs都是为高级存储需求而设计的文件系统,它们支持快照和数据完整性验证,适合需要高可靠性和可扩展性的企业级应用。不断发展的技术背景下,各类文件系统正在不断演进,以满足不同行业和场景的需求。
了解不同类型的文件系统及其特点,有助于用户在选择存储方案时做出更明智的决策。无论是个人使用,还是企业数据管理,合适的文件系统都能显著提高效率和安全性。深入分析各类文件系统的优缺点,是用户在操作系统学习过程中不可或缺的一部分。
